    58% Of Gen Z Suffer Hearing Damage From Loud Music, New Report Shows

    A brand new research from the Royal Nationwide Institute for Deaf Folks (RNID) has discovered that 58% of Gen Z have skilled points with their listening to as a result of loud music. The analysis, which surveyed roughly 2,000 people within the UK between the ages of 18 and 28, discovered that whereas 75% of respondents understood the dangers of everlasting listening to injury from noise in nightclubs or at music festivals, a big quantity nonetheless don’t take precautions.

    Regardless of their consciousness, 35% of Gen Z members reported that they don’t plan to put on any type of listening to safety at occasions. This discovering is especially putting when contrasted with the excessive share of people that have already skilled listening to injury. The survey additionally explored what would possibly inspire individuals to make use of earplugs extra typically. Roughly 28% mentioned they’d be extra inclined to make use of earplugs if they might nonetheless take pleasure in stay music whereas carrying them, and one other one-in-five mentioned they’d go for safety if it have been provided free of charge at occasions and felt extra snug.

    Franki Oliver, the RNID’s Audiology Supervisor, commented on the survey’s findings, saying, “These findings spotlight simply how typically individuals are experiencing the harmful negative effects of being uncovered to loud music, regardless of individuals’s obvious excessive consciousness of the dangers”. Oliver emphasised that this can be a preventable downside, including, “Publicity to loud sound ranges is without doubt one of the main causes of listening to loss and tinnitus – but it surely’s additionally one of the crucial preventable – so it’s encouraging to see that extra individuals can be keen to take steps to guard their listening to in the event that they knew they’d nonetheless benefit from the full stay music expertise”. The outcomes underscore the vital want for higher entry to and promotion of snug, efficient listening to safety for younger adults.
